Overview

The 1987 film "RoboCop" is an unforgettable action science fiction film directed by the renowned Paul Verhoeven. Starring Peter Weller, Nancy Allen, Dan O'Herlihy, Ronny Cox, and Kurtwood Smith, the film offers viewers both thrilling moments and deep meanings. This film, which questions robot technology and the human condition, continues to be of interest today as much as it was upon its release.

"RoboCop" begins with a story set in Detroit. As the city is plagued by crime, a new security system is developed. A good cop, Alex Murphy, is tragically injured when he encounters a gang during his duty. To survive, he is transformed into RoboCop, a half-human, half-machine entity by scientists. Now equipped to fight crime, this new being must rediscover both his humanity and his sense of justice. The film deeply examines the conflict between the human condition and technology, as well as the ethical questions that arise from this situation, successfully prompting viewers to think.

Paul Verhoeven has created a unique style in the cinematic world with "RoboCop." The film's dark and ironic atmosphere reflects the director's sharp perspective. Peter Weller's performance as RoboCop presents viewers with a character that is both powerful and emotional. While Weller skillfully reflects the state of being both human and machine, Nancy Allen's performance in the partner role also stands out. With contributions from other actors, the film becomes rich in character depth and dynamics.

"RoboCop" has established a significant place in cinema history, transcending being just an action film. By addressing deep topics such as the effects of technology on human life and how justice should be served, it offers viewers a thought-provoking experience. The film's visual effects and action scenes are among the most innovative examples of the time, making it stand out as a production ahead of its time. What is the plot of RoboCop?

RoboCop is a science fiction film that tells the story of a police officer fighting crime in a future Detroit, who is resurrected as a robot cop after being severely injured. The film deeply explores the conflict between humanity and technology.

Is RoboCop based on a true story?

RoboCop is based on a completely fictional story. However, the film is inspired by urban crime and technological developments of the 1980s.
